November 2019 A 55-year-old individual from Hubei province in China tested positive for COVID'19, at that time no one knew that this will turn into a pandemic, however the cause of this new virus named as (SARS-COV-2) Coronavirus Disease by WHO was believed to be an interaction between bat and human.
Getting to know how does this new virus spreads can help us in its treatment and future prevention according to Li Hua, a structural biologist at Huazhong University of Science and Technology in Wuhan, China explained that coronavirus contains a protein called ‘Spike’ which is different from its other family members this protein has a site which is activated by an enzyme called Furin. Furin is present in various human tissues like (lungs, liver, and intestines ) so this is how coronavirus spreads from human to human very rapidly and the presence of furin enzyme in various human organs indicates that this virus can attack multiple organs.
The novel Coronavirus emerged in China so China was the very first country to observe quarantine as it's world's second most economic state china has experienced a more than 15% reduction in their exports so a crisis in China is guaranteed to be a world crisis. In no time this new virus spread from Wuhan to different cities of China and in the second month of 2020, this becomes a huge global crisis affecting almost 210 countries of the world by the end of March.
The main cause of spread is human contact, and to limit this deadly virus it is necessary to ensure physical distancing all over the world causing sudden shutdowns of industries, shopping malls, tourism, local shops, multi-national and national companies imports and exports, film industries, etc, which has seriously affected the world economy. Where the response of developing countries towards the virus has been quite appreciable like sudden emergency lockdowns and other serious actions taken by the government, but what about their economy? These countries have a large number of overseas workers, remittances would likely slow down due to delayed salary payments. World bank group president David Malpass Quoted "remittances are a vital source of income for developing countries. The ongoing economic recession caused by COVID-19 is taking a severe toll on the ability to send money home and makes it all the more vital that we shorten the time to recovery for advanced economies" plus this can harm production and employment and if Pakistan and India are considered most of the peoples depend on daily wages due to lockdown these people have no means of income. Pakistan can face a loss of up to 4.64 (GDP) gross domestic product. Pakistan institute of development economics (PIDE) has come up with estimates of COVID'19 losses on account of GDP growth. If imports will be reduced by 2% GDP will decrease to -0.3 similarly if there will be a negative impact of -4.84 percent with a reduction of 20% imports and exports.
